Emily Blunt is a globally acclaimed British actress and voiceover artist who rose to international fame after her powerful performance as Emily Charlton in the 2006 Hollywood blockbuster The Devil Wears Prada, where she starred alongside Meryl Streep, Anne Hathaway, and Stanley Tucci. Her sharp comic timing, emotional depth, and distinctive British accent earned her widespread critical acclaim, along with nominations for major awards including the Golden Globe and BAFTA. Over the years, Emily Blunt has built an extraordinary filmography with versatile roles in films such as Edge of Tomorrow, The Girl on the Train, A Quiet Place, A Quiet Place Part II, Mary Poppins Returns, Into the Woods, Looper, The Young Victoria, Sicario, and Salmon Fishing in the Yemen. Known for her ability to seamlessly transition between genres including drama, action, thriller, musical, and romance, Emily Blunt has established herself as one of the most respected and influential actresses in contemporary cinema.

Boyfriend / Spouse
- Michael Bublé (2005–2008)
Emily Blunt dated Canadian singer Michael Bublé for nearly three years after meeting him at an awards event in Melbourne, Australia, and the couple lived together in Vancouver before ending their relationship in 2008. - John Krasinski (2008–Present)
Emily Blunt began dating American actor John Krasinski in 2008, got engaged in 2009, married him on July 10, 2010, in Lake Como, Italy, and together they have two daughters, Hazel Krasinski (born February 16, 2014) and Violet Krasinski (born June 2016), forming one of Hollywood’s most admired families.

First Theatrical Performance
Emily Blunt made her professional theatre debut in The Royal Family, directed by Sir Peter Hall, where she performed alongside Judi Dench.
First TV Show
Emily Blunt made her television debut in the British TV film Boudica (2003), where she played the role of Isolda.
First Film
Emily Blunt made her film debut in the British drama My Summer of Love (2004), portraying the character Tamsin in a critically acclaimed story exploring complex emotional relationships.

Emily Blunt Facts
- Emily Blunt is the second child in her family and grew up in London in a supportive and intellectually active household.
- She struggled with a stutter during childhood, which she overcame through acting and performance training.
- Emily discovered her passion for acting while studying at Hurtwood House.
- She won the Golden Globe Award in 2007 for her role in Gideon’s Daughter.
- Her father is one of England’s high-profile barristers with an estimated annual income of around £1 million.
- She was named Best Newcomer by The Evening Standard for her stage performance in The Royal Family.
- In 2002, she performed in two theatre productions simultaneously, demonstrating her extraordinary dedication to acting.
- She received praise for her role as Catherine Howard in the historical drama Henry VIII.
- Emily won the Evening Standard British Film Award for Most Promising Newcomer for My Summer of Love.
- She was named Best Female Scene-Stealer by Entertainment Weekly for The Devil Wears Prada.
